Caulk removal services involve the careful extraction of old, deteriorated, or damaged caulk from around windows, doors, bathtubs, sinks, and other fixtures. Over time, caulk can crack, shrink, or become moldy, compromising its ability to seal gaps effectively. Professionals use specialized tools and techniques to remove the old material without damaging surrounding surfaces, creating a clean and smooth surface ready for new caulk. This process is essential for maintaining the appearance and functionality of various areas in a property, ensuring that the space remains properly sealed and protected.
Addressing issues with old or failing caulk can help solve a range of problems, including drafts, water leaks, and mold growth. When caulk deteriorates, it can allow moisture to seep into walls, ceilings, or floors, leading to potential water damage and mold development. Gaps around windows and doors can also result in drafts that reduce energy efficiency and increase heating or cooling costs. By removing compromised caulk and replacing it with fresh, properly applied material, property owners can improve indoor comfort, prevent costly repairs, and maintain a healthier living environment.

The overview below groups typical Caulk Removal proj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Denver, CO.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- typical costs for minor caulk removal and resealing range from $250 to $600 for many smaller jobs around Denver and nearby areas. These projects usually involve replacing caulk in a few areas such as bathrooms or kitchen counters. Most routine repairs fall within this middle range, though prices can vary based on accessibility and materials.
Moderate Projects - larger, more involved caulk removal projects, such as entire bathroom or kitchen re-caulking, often cost between $600 and $1,200. These projects may include removing old caulk from multiple surfaces and applying new sealant across larger areas. Fewer projects push into the higher tiers, which are typically for extensive or complex work.
Full Replacement - complete removal of old caulk and installation of new sealant in entire rooms or large areas can range from $1,200 to $3,000 or more. These jobs are common in extensive remodeling or renovation projects and tend to be on the higher end of the cost spectrum, depending on surface types and accessibility.
Complex or Custom Jobs - highly detailed or custom caulk removal, such as historic building restoration or specialty materials, can exceed $3,000 and sometimes reach $5,000+. Such projects are less frequent and often involve specialized techniques or materials handled by experienced local contractors in Denver and surrounding communities.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

Caulk removal services are often needed when property owners in Denver notice deteriorating or cracked caulking around windows, doors, or bathroom fixtures. Over time, exposure to Denver’s weather changes-such as intense sun, snow, and temperature fluctuations-can cause caulk to degrade, leading to drafts, leaks, or water damage.
